What Are Car Emissions?
Car emissions refer to the gases and particles that vehicles release into the atmosphere, primarily as a result of fuel combustion in the engine. These pollutants include carbon dioxide (CO2), carbon monoxide (CO), nitrogen oxides (NOx), particulate matter (PM), volatile organic compounds (VOCs), and other harmful substances.
There are three main types of car emissions, based on where they originate:
Tailpipe Emissions: These emissions are released through the vehicle’s exhaust pipe and are the most direct and visible type of emissions.
Crankcase Emissions: These occur when gases escape from the engine’s crankcase during operation.
Evaporative Emissions: These result from the evaporation of fuel and volatile chemicals from the vehicle's fuel system, including the fuel pump.
Hazards of Car Emissions
Car emissions have far-reaching consequences for both the environment and human health. Some of the key hazards include:
Acid Rain: Emissions of sulfur dioxide (SO2) and nitrogen oxides (NOx) can lead to the formation of acid rain, which damages ecosystems, harms aquatic life, and degrades buildings and infrastructure.
Particulate Matter: Fine particulate matter (PM2.5 and PM10) can enter the respiratory system, leading to lung and heart issues. Prolonged exposure to PM is linked to premature death.
Air Pollution: Nitrogen oxides (NOx), carbon monoxide (CO), particulate matter (PM), and volatile organic compounds (VOCs) contribute to air pollution. This results in haze, poor visibility, and degraded air quality, which can cause respiratory and cardiovascular diseases.
Toxic Compounds: Car emissions may contain toxic substances such as lead, benzene, and formaldehyde, which can cause severe health issues, including cancer and neurological disorders.
Climate Change: Carbon dioxide (CO2) emissions from vehicles play a significant role in global warming. Excess CO2 in the atmosphere traps heat, leading to rising temperatures, melting glaciers, higher sea levels, and extreme weather events.
Environmental Damage: Car emissions can degrade ecosystems, soil quality, and water resources, threatening biodiversity, disrupting ecosystems, and damaging agricultural crops.
Ground-Level Ozone: The interaction of VOCs and NOx emissions with sunlight can produce ground-level ozone, commonly known as smog. This harmful pollutant can cause respiratory problems such as asthma and reduce lung function.
Economic Costs: The health impacts of emissions lead to significant economic burdens, including rising healthcare costs, lost productivity, and diminished quality of life.
